3. "Friends"
The oh-so-classic show is never a bad choice. Whether you watch is sequentially or just an episode here and there, the show still makes perfect sense. The characters are always doing something unexpected, and never fail to make us laugh. There are 10 seasons, so plenty of material to entertain you.

5. "Grace and Frankie"
Though this may be one of the lesser known shows on this list, it does not lack in quality. This is a Netflix original that focuses on the lives of a few older people after they make a major life change. It has the perfect amount of humor mixed in, and the characters do not disappoint. 7. Archer
This unique animated show has the perfect mix of James Bond and Futurama. It has the slick-suited espionage from Bond and the comedy gold of Futurama. There are six seasons on Netflix, and more in the making, so that is plenty to draw you in and keep your attention for a while. Once you get a taste, you won't want to stop.
